Mental health is a crucial aspect of overall well-being, and it is something that should not be taken lightly. However, for Black men, mental health is often overlooked and neglected due to societal pressures and stigmas. As a result, many Black men suffer in silence, leading to serious consequences for their mental and physical health. In this article, we will discuss 10 mental health tips specifically for Black men to help them prioritize their mental well-being and live a happier and healthier life.
1. Acknowledge Your Emotions
The first step towards better mental health is acknowledging your emotions. As a Black man, you may have been taught to suppress your feelings and not show vulnerability. However, it is essential to recognize and accept your emotions, whether they are positive or negative. Bottling up your emotions can lead to increased stress and anxiety, which can have a detrimental effect on your mental health.
2. Seek Professional Help
There is no shame in seeking professional help when it comes to mental health. Therapy and counseling can provide a safe space for you to express your thoughts and feelings without judgment. A therapist can also help you develop coping mechanisms and provide you with the necessary tools to manage your mental health effectively.
3. Practice Self-Care
Self-care is crucial for maintaining good mental health. As a Black man, it is essential to take time for yourself and engage in activities that bring you joy and relaxation. This could be anything from reading a book, going for a walk, or spending time with loved ones. Taking care of yourself is not selfish; it is necessary for your well-being.
4. Connect with Others
It is essential to have a support system of friends and family that you can turn to when you are feeling overwhelmed. As a Black man, it can be challenging to open up and talk about your feelings, but having a strong support system can make a significant difference in your mental health. Surround yourself with people who uplift and support you.
5. Educate Yourself
There is a lot of misinformation and stigma surrounding mental health, especially in the Black community. Educating yourself about mental health can help you understand your own struggles and those of others. It can also help you recognize when you or someone you know may need help.
6. Practice Mindfulness
Mindfulness is the practice of being present in the moment and paying attention to your thoughts and feelings without judgment. It can help reduce stress and anxiety and improve overall mental well-being. Taking a few minutes each day to practice mindfulness can have a significant impact on your mental health.
7. Exercise Regularly
Regular exercise has been proven to have a positive effect on mental health. It can help reduce stress, anxiety, and depression. As a Black man, it is essential to prioritize your physical health, which, in turn, can have a positive impact on your mental health.
8. Set Realistic Goals
Setting goals and working towards them can give you a sense of purpose and accomplishment. However, it is crucial to set realistic goals that are achievable. Unrealistic expectations can lead to feelings of failure and disappointment, which can negatively impact your mental health.
9. Take Breaks
In today’s fast-paced world, it is easy to get caught up in the hustle and forget to take breaks. However, taking breaks is essential for your mental health. It allows you to recharge and refocus, which can increase productivity and reduce stress.
10. Be Kind to Yourself
Lastly, it is crucial to be kind to yourself. As a Black man, you may face many challenges and obstacles, but it is essential to remember that you are doing the best you can. Be patient with yourself and practice self-compassion. Treat yourself with the same kindness and understanding that you would show to a friend.
